POST-DOCTORAL POSITIONS IN ESTONIA

Background


The Institute of Governance at Tallinn University can support applications in the frame of several international projects. The post-doctoral research grant is a research grant that the Estonian Research Council (ETAg) will award to an applicant as a result of an open international competition for the purpose of implementation of a particular research project.The duration of a post-doctoral research grant may be from 12 to 24 months. In case of incoming fellows preference is given to applicants who have received Estonian state support for doing their PhD degree abroad.  All together up to 9 grants will be available for the year 2014.

- The grant includes remuneration of the post-doctoral fellow (27,000 euro annually incl. taxes payable thereon),
- research-related costs (for an experimental research project – 6,000 euro, for a non-experimental research project – 3,200 euro).
-
The post-doctoral fellows can request a non-recurrent relocation support of EUR 6,500. The evaluation committee will assess the justification for that request.
